Understanding Erectile Dysfunction and Available Options
Seek professional medical advice; a doctor can diagnose the cause and recommend treatment.
Erectile dysfunction (ED) affects millions, stemming from various factors: physical conditions like diabetes and heart disease; lifestyle choices such as smoking and inactivity; psychological issues including stress and anxiety; and medication side effects.
Diagnosis involves a thorough medical history, physical exam, and potentially blood tests. Your doctor will consider your overall health when creating a treatment plan.
Treatment options vary. Lifestyle changes are often the first step: regular exercise, a balanced diet, stress management techniques, and smoking cessation. These improvements can significantly impact ED symptoms.
Oral medications, like phosphodiesterase-5 (PDE5) inhibitors (e.g., sildenafil, tadalafil), increase blood flow to the penis. These are effective for many, but aren’t suitable for everyone. Your doctor will assess your suitability.
Other options include injections directly into the penis, vacuum erection devices, and penile implants. These offer alternatives for those who don’t respond well to oral medications or prefer non-oral solutions. Your doctor can discuss the pros and cons of each.
Counseling can address psychological factors contributing to ED. A therapist can provide strategies for coping with stress and anxiety, which often play a significant role.
Remember, open communication with your doctor is key. They’ll guide you towards the most appropriate and safe treatment based on your specific needs and health profile.

Safety First: Understanding Potential Side Effects and Precautions
Consult your doctor before use, especially if you have heart problems, high or low blood pressure, or liver/kidney disease.
Common side effects include headache, flushing, nasal congestion, and upset stomach. These are usually mild and temporary. If they persist or worsen, seek medical attention.
Less common, but more serious, side effects include vision changes (blurred vision, blue tint), prolonged erection (priapism), and hearing loss. Seek immediate medical help if you experience any of these.
Avoid alcohol while taking the medication, as it can increase the risk of side effects.
Grapefruit juice interacts negatively; avoid it.
Medication interactions are possible. Provide your doctor with a complete list of all medications you are currently taking.
Dosage instructions must be followed precisely. Never exceed the recommended dose.
Store the medication at room temperature, away from moisture and direct sunlight.
This information is not a substitute for professional medical advice. Always talk to your doctor before starting any new medication.
